    Java Messing up CMD path


    I changed my Environmental Path Variable for java because I was trying to find the version of Java with the java -version command but it would open then close. So i put ;"c:\Program Files\Java\jre6\bin in the path. Now when I try and do the ipconfig i get "ipconfig" is not recognized.

    When i type path i get
    PATH=C:\Windows;C:\Windows;c:\Program Files\Java\jre6\bin

    How do i change this back to the default Windows\32 or whatever.

    My current Environmental path is

    C:\windows\system32

    and the CLASSpath is

    ;

    I looked at other forms and that is what i tried with no success.

    Please Help
